Ideal Installation

To protect the valve from grit, scale, thread chips

1.

and other foreign matter, ALL pipelines and piping
components should be blown out and thoroughly
cleaned before the installation process begins.
Shutoff valves, pressure gauges, and by-pass pip-

2.

ing should be installed as indicated in the diagram
above to provide easier adjustment, operation and
testing.
A line strainer should be installed on the inlet side

3.

of the valve to protect it from grit, scale, and other
foreign matter. A 0.033 perforated screen is usually
suitable for this purpose. Line strainers are avail-
able from Jordan Valve.
For best control, 3’ 0” straight sections of pipe

4.

should be installed on either side of the valve.

In preparing threaded pipe connections, care

5.

should be exercised to prevent pipe-sealing com-
pound from getting into pipelines. Pipe sealing
compound should be used sparingly, leaving the
two end threads clean. Jordan uses, and recom-
mends, thread sealer Teflon ribbon.
The flow arrow on the valve body must be pointed

6.

in the direction of the flow. Ideally the valve should
be installed in the highest horizontal line of pip-
ing to provide drainage for inlet and outlet piping,
to prevent water hammer, and to obtain faster re-
sponse.
If possible, install a relief valve downstream from

7.

the valve. Set at 15 psi above the control point of
the valve.
In hot vapor lines, upstream and downstream pip-

8.

ing near the valve should be insulated to minimize
condensation.
In gas service, expand the outlet piping at least

9.

one pipe size, if the control pressure (downstream)
is 25 percent of the inlet pressure or less. A stan-
dard tapered expander connected to the outlet of
the valve is recommended..
Where surges are severe, a piping accumulator is

10.

recommended.
On steam control applications, install a steam trap

11.

with sufficient capacity to drain the coil or condens-
er. Be sure to have a good fall to the trap, and no
backpressure. Best control is maintained if the coil
or condenser is kept dry.

Trouble Shooting

If you experience erratic control:

Oversizing causes cycling and hunting and reduces

the rangeability of the valve. Make certain that your
sizing is correct.
Steam traps downstream may need attention.

Safety valve may be jammed open.

Excessive foreign matter on seats.

Valve stroke out of adjustment. Check and readjust

if necessary.
Valve disc may not be moving freely. Check disc

guide clearance.
